BASIC PURPOSE
The Education Center Supervisor should provide a safe, loving, and
learning environment, for all the in-person and virtual learning
programs under the Education Center including Tutoring Program,
Heritage School, Senior College, Vocational Education, and etc.
Responsibilities include hiring and leading staff; recruiting and
leading volunteers for positively influencing learner's lives in
academic abilities, skills, and characters. The Education Center is
an outreach program of The Salvation Army / Oakland Chinatown
Corps, serving the community of all cultures, ethnicity, and
ages.
